Statute of Limitations

M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ses take decades to manifest, which can delay the time limit for filing an action. A knowledgeable attorney can help patients determine their deadlines and file within them. The lawyer will go over the claim, inform defendants, build the case by presenting evidence, and then negotiate a settlement or argue for a jury verdict at trial.

Statute of limitations deadlines for personal injury and wrongful deaths vary by state. Many factors play into the way in which the statute of limitations will be used, including when asbestos exposure occurred, where the victim lives, which states they worked in, and the location of asbestos-related businesses.

The rule of discovery is beneficial to the majority of asbestos victims. It allows the statute of limitations to begin at the time that the disease was discovered or when it would be reasonable to be discovered. This is different from the state's statutory periods which usually begin at the date of exposure.

In certain circumstances, the statute of limitations could be extended or stopped. For example, if the victim is minor or does not have legal capacity to file an action. In certain cases, such as fraud concealment the statute of limitations may be extended.

If the statute of limitations expires before a mesothelioma lawsuit can be filed, patients could lose their opportunity for compensation. They might have other options for financial compensation such as trust funds and insurance.

Anyone who has been deemed eligible for an asbestos trust could be entitled to compensation from the fund in addition to any judgment awarded by the court. Each trust has its own deadline for making a claim.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os victims who suffer from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ases could seek compensation through trust funds. These funds were set up by companies who manufactured or sold asbestos-containing products and went bankrupt. These compan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to put funds in trusts to pay compensation to victims of asbestos-containing products.

Each asbestos trust has its own eligibility requirements that must be met for victims to receive financial compensation. A qualified mesothelioma lawyer can help a patient comprehend how these criteria work and gather the required documents required to submit an claim. This includes proof of employment, military service records and medical records showing the victim was diagnosed as suffering from an asbestos-related disease.

Mesothelioma lawyers also assist victims file for speedier reviews with each asbestos trust fund. This allows claims to be processed faster and may increase the amount of compensation an individual receives. There is a limit on the amount a person can get through an expedited review.

Based on the severity of the asbestos-related disease a person suffers depending on the severity of their asbestos-related condition, it is possible to receive low six figures or more in total compensation under the asbestos trust fund system. This compensation is meant to pay for a variety of expenses like mesothelioma treatments funeral costs, lost income and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ation can be in the form of an amount of cash or a jury verdict award. The value of the claim is determined by the nature and severity asbestos-related illnesses as well as the victim's decreased quality of life, the loss of wages and medical expenses. A mesothelioma lawyer will analyze your particular situation and outline the options for pursuing compensation.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are settled out of court. Companies that are defendants don't wish to incur the expense of trial, so they settle relatively early in the legal process.

Mesothelioma lawyers are skilled in mesothelioma lawsuits and are able to quickly identify feasible sources of compensation. They will often go through long-lost purchase orders or witness statements and then examine other documents to determine the asbestos exposure at a specific site.

The companies that extracted and produced asbestos, as well as those who used asbestos lawsuit-containing products should compensate the victims of mesothelioma. The victims are usually exposed workers who had their rights violated by defendants who placed them in the vicinity of this carcinogen.

In most states, anyone diagnosed with mesothelioma is entitled to sue the companies that caused the injury. These lawsuits are known as personal injury or mesothelioma suits.

Workers' compensation claims can be filed by people or loved ones who have been diagnosed with asbestos attorney-related illnesses. These claims can be used to cover medical costs and income loss. These claims are typically filed with the state workers' compensation office. Consider whether you qualify for government-run health insurance programs such as Medicare and Medicaid. These programs provide healthcare coverage to elderly people and those with low incomes.

Veterans who have been exposed to asbestos while in the military are eligible for VA benefits. VA benefits can cover the cost of treatment at a few of the world's leading mesothelioma treatment centers. They also offer a monthly disability benefit that is based upon the severity of a service-connected illness or injury such as mesothelioma. These benefits do NOT interfere with filing an injury claim, or a VA disability compensation claim. Veterans need to file both claims to receive the maximum amount of compensation.
